Automation of Expense Tracking and Its Impact on Report Accuracy
The advent of automation in expense tracking has significantly improved report accuracy by eliminating the need for manual data entry. This technology ensures that every dollar spent is accurately recorded, reducing the risk of transcription or categorization mistakes. It also aids in policy enforcement by setting up compliance rules within the system, preventing fraudulent orย non-compliant expensesย from slipping through the cracks.
This automated oversight not only prevents errors but also deters intentional misreporting. The integration of software with credit card transactions and travel booking systems further enhances the accuracy of reports, reducing the need for manual data entry. This shift has transformed financial reporting from a routine administrative task to a strategic function that can identify financial strengths and weaknesses through precise, data-driven insights.
Integrating Expense Reporting with Accounting Systems for Seamless Data Flow
The integration of expense reporting and accounting systems is crucial for effective financial management. It ensures seamless and error-free flow of financial data, allowing a unified view of a companyโs fiscal activity. This eliminates redundant data entry and maintains consistency across financial records.
This holistic approach is essential for effective budgeting, forecasting, and financial planning. Consistent flow of expense data into accounting systems allows for real-time financial monitoring, enabling informed business choices. It also ensures alignment of all financial operations, especially during auditing or financial review periods. Consolidating data in one central location makes it easier to provide transparent and consistent financial reports, a requirement from investors and regulatory bodies.
Real-Time Expense Reporting: Transforming Financial Decision-Making and Compliance
ย
Real-time expense reporting is revolutionizing financial decision-making and compliance by providing immediate visibility into financial transactions. This allows managers and executives to make informed decisions based on current financial insights, especially in the face of changing market conditions or unexpected expenses. Real-time reporting also enhances compliance by allowing organizations to detect and address compliance issues as they occur, reducing the risk of penalties or legal complications.
It also fosters a proactive financial management culture, allowing teams to spotย trends and anomaliesย as soon as they appear, enabling control over budgets and reducing unnecessary spending. This dynamic approach aligns with todayโs fast-paced business environment, enabling companies to stay competitive and maintain financial agility, ultimately contributing to improved long-term financial health.
The Role of Cloud-Based Expense Management in Collaborative Financial Analysis
Cloud-based expense management has revolutionized financial analysis by allowing multiple users to access expense data from anywhere, fostering a more democratic and informed approach. This allows for input and insights from diverse departments to be gathered effortlessly. Real-time synchronization allows team members to see changes as they occur, leading to more nuanced insights and a holistic view of the companyโs financial posture.
Cloud-based systems also foster a more inclusive approach to budgeting and forecasting, allowing teams across different functions to contribute with higher accuracy and shared ownership over economic outcomes. Cloud-based expense management platforms provide scalability, allowing financial teams to keep pace with the evolving needs of a growing organization without significant infrastructure or process overhauls.
